About Back Strain / Soft Tissue Injuries

Back strain and soft tissue injuries are among the most common injuries sustained in car accidents. These injuries affect muscles, tendons, and ligaments in the back, often resulting from the sudden impact forces experienced during a collision.

Case Overview

A motor vehicle accident in Tarrant County resulted in a lawsuit alleging negligence. The plaintiff claimed to have sustained neck and back injuries from the incident and sought damages for medical expenses, pain, and impairment.

Following a trial, a Tarrant County jury found the defendant negligent for the collision by a 10-2 vote. The jury awarded the plaintiff $4,730 for past medical care. However, no damages were awarded for past or future physical pain, mental anguish, or physical impairment.
